N o surprise that over 100 people . . . rela- tives and friends .. . would attend Abe Saginaw's recent 95th birthday celebra- tion at Radisson Plaza .. . But imagine the shocker when everyone received a "Special Edition Detroit Free Press" . . . six-page, brochure: size newspaper detailing much of Abe's wonderful life . . . including pictures from yesterday and today. The miniature paper was written and put together by his granddaughter, Lori Saginaw, married to grandson Paul Saginaw, one of the bossmen at Zingerman's Deli in Ann Arbor. Another granddaughter, Carol Frank, wed to Joachim Frank, professor of physics at Albany University in New York, came a week before the party, stayed with Lori and Paul and helped out a bit. Lori got all the information needed plus pictures from Abe's wife of 30 years, Molly Saginaw. The little newspaper details his birthplace in Rovnner (Russia at the time but later a part of Poland) "on the se- cond seder of Passover of 1893" . . . to "when Abe set foot on Ellis Island on New Year's Eve, 1914" . . . to in- teresting facts and excerpts by family members . . . to Abe's days of wielding the playtze broom at friend Sam Boesky's Darbys Stanley Steamer in Oak Park . . . to his present day activities in- cluding activeness as a member of Crescent Shrine Club . . . (Abe was one of the members who recently took over 1,300 handicapped youngsters to the Shrine Circus). • Is Abe a proud man? .. .
